新聞中心
制作游戲是一個復(fù)雜的過程,需要對C語言有深入的理解,以下是一個簡單的步驟指南:

創(chuàng)新互聯(lián)專注于巴青企業(yè)網(wǎng)站建設(shè),成都響應(yīng)式網(wǎng)站建設(shè)公司,成都做商城網(wǎng)站。巴青網(wǎng)站建設(shè)公司,為巴青等地區(qū)提供建站服務(wù)。全流程定制網(wǎng)站開發(fā),專業(yè)設(shè)計,全程項目跟蹤,創(chuàng)新互聯(lián)專業(yè)和態(tài)度為您提供的服務(wù)
1、設(shè)計游戲:你需要設(shè)計你的游戲,這包括確定游戲的類型(冒險、策略、射擊等)、游戲的規(guī)則、角色和敵人、游戲的界面等。
2、選擇開發(fā)環(huán)境:選擇一個適合你的開發(fā)環(huán)境,有許多不同的C語言開發(fā)環(huán)境可供選擇,如Code::Blocks、Visual Studio等。
3、編寫代碼:開始編寫代碼,這通常包括以下步驟:
初始化游戲:設(shè)置游戲的初始狀態(tài),如玩家的位置、敵人的位置、游戲的時間等。
游戲循環(huán):這是游戲的主要部分,它會一直運行,直到游戲結(jié)束,在每個循環(huán)中,你需要更新游戲的狀態(tài),如移動玩家、移動敵人、檢查碰撞等。
渲染游戲:將游戲的狀態(tài)顯示在屏幕上,這可能包括繪制玩家、敵人、背景等。
處理用戶輸入:檢測用戶的輸入,如鍵盤按鍵、鼠標(biāo)點擊等,并根據(jù)這些輸入更新游戲的狀態(tài)。
4、測試游戲:測試你的游戲以確保它按預(yù)期工作,這可能包括測試游戲的各種功能,如移動、碰撞檢測、用戶輸入等。
5、優(yōu)化游戲:一旦游戲的基本功能都正常工作,你可能需要優(yōu)化游戲以提高其性能或改善其外觀,這可能包括優(yōu)化圖形、減少延遲、提高幀率等。
6、發(fā)布游戲:你可以發(fā)布你的游戲,這可能包括創(chuàng)建一個安裝程序、上傳到應(yīng)用商店、或者直接分發(fā)可執(zhí)行文件等。
以上就是用C語言制作游戲的基本步驟,請注意,這只是一個概述,每個步驟都需要深入學(xué)習(xí)和實踐才能掌握。
網(wǎng)站欄目:怎么用c語言制作游戲
地址分享:http://www.dlmjj.cn/article/coieege.html


咨詢
建站咨詢
